New Phase Of Flood Search,Recovery For The Children Begins Saturday
Search and recovery teams will begin a new phase this weekend in the search for two children missing since the Memorial Weekend floods now that lower water levels have exposed areas near the Blanco River that were previously inaccessible.
Several private organizations are sending teams to assist with the new phase, including Texas Search and Rescue, Alamo Area Search and Rescue, and Travis County Search and Rescue. The teams will be in Caldwell County on Friday, Aug.14 and Saturday Aug. 15. They will move their search efforts to Hays County on Aug. 21 and 22.
Search and rescue teams have been working continuously since Memorial Weekend to find six-year-old William Charba and four-year-old Leighton McComb. The children were last seen at 100 Deer Crossing in Wimberley when the home they were in was swept away in floodwater.
Every week since the flood, teams from across the state, including teams from the children’s hometown of Corpus Christi, have been combing areas in Hays and Caldwell Counties in search of the missing children.
Crews have recovered and identified nine bodies of flood victims since the May 24 flood, including friends and relatives of the missing children. No recoveries have been made since early June.

Flood Victims Identified:
·         William Randall Charba, age 42, found near Bluffview Drive near Wimberley
·         Dayton Larry Thomas, age 74, found in northern San Marcos May 24
·         Michelle Marie Carey-Charba, age 43, found May 25 in Caldwell County
·         Jose Alvaro Arteaga-Pichardo, age 29, found in the area of Loop 165 in Wimberley May 26
·         Jonathan Andrew McComb, age 6, found May 27 near Water Park Road and RR 3237 in Wimberley
·         Ralph Hugh Carey, White Male, age 73, found May 28 near Fox Road northwest of San Marcos
·         Sue McNeil Carey, White Female, age 71, found May 30 at Lime Kiln and Water Tower Roads in San Marcos
·         Laura Schultz McComb, White Female, age 34, found May 30 near the Blanco River near the 700 Block of Bluffview Road in Wimberley
·         Kenneth Reissig, White Male, age 81, found May 28 near the Blanco River at Narrows Road, near the Blanco/Hays County line.
List of Missing:
·         William Charba, White Male, age 6 (DOB: 01/29/09) last seen at 100 Deer Crossing, Wimberley
·         Leighton McComb, White Female, age 4 (DOB: 07/23/10) last seen at 100 Deer Crossing, Wimberley
